Steri-write utilizes powerful UV-C germicidal LED light rays to kill pathogens causing bacterial and viral infections. As each writing instrument cycles through the sanitizing chamber, it is exposed to the exact amount of UV irradiance necessary for an effective kill rate. It is well documented in the scientific literature that UV germicidal light rays are highly effective in killing 99% of pathogens attributed to bacterial and viral infections.

It is well established that the incidence of HAI (hospital acquired infections) and CAI (community acquired infections) have significantly increased in the past decade. As a physician and surgeon, Dr. Wind, observed the need for a better way to reduce the spread of infectious diseases in the hospital/medical environment. This need to contain the spread of viruses and bacteria is also applicable to other public places such as banks, department stores, and restaurants.
Steri-Write has the potential to reduce the spread of communicable diseases from the common cold to more serious infections that are caused by the sharing of hand-held writing devices.
The pen return chamber is a slot to return a used pen or stylus.
The conveyor system advances pens through the sanitization chamber to assure a clean pen is always available for dispensing.
The UV-C germicidal LEDs provide sanitization inside the enclosed sanitizing chamber.
The internal timing device and circuit board provide technical specifications assuring each pen has received the appropriate amount of UV irradiance exposure for sanitzation before a clean pen is dispensed.
The infrared sensor is designed to dispense a sanitized pen to the end user on demand in a “touchless” method.
The LED status signaling icons offer visual confirmation that the sanitization process is complete.
The illuminated pen dispensation chamber provides a sanitized pen to the end user.
The receiving cradle holds the requested dispensed clean pen.
Yes, Steri-Write has been tested by an independent lab. The Louis Stokes Cleveland VA laboratory tested Steri-Write and found it to be 99.9% effective at eradicating those common bacteria and viruses found on shared writing instruments. The results were published in AJIC in January 2020 and are available here. Although Steri-Write has not been specifically tested against SARS-CoV-2 (COVID-19), there is evidence that suggests germicidal UV-C radiation is effective for the inactivation of SARS-CoV-2 and other microbial pathogens.
